Our Lady of Good Counsel Retreat House in Waverly will host a marriage workshop retreat Feb. 24-26.

Father Jarosław “Jay” Szymczak will lead the “I+You=We – Love and Life” workshop.

Couples of all ages are invited to the weekend workshop, to receive examples and encouragement helping to enrich and defend marriages. The workshop will provide basic steps for couples to meet challenges and to prepare before those problems arise.

During the weekend there will also be an opportunity to sort out and heal from wounds within marriage in order to learn and draw strength for the future going forward. It is designed for all marriages: troubled, functioning or strong – the objective is to prevent the habits and mistakes that lead to the problems which end with unhappiness and divorce.

After the workshop is completed, couples will be able to become part of a “Love and Life Community,” which serves as a “refueling station” or safe harbor for graduates of I+You=We. There, couples and families can grow in friendship with others in the area, stay in touch with Father Jay and the other coach couples in the area, and refresh and practice the steps learned in I+You=We.

Father Jay, of the Institute of the Holy Family in Łomianki, Poland, holds a doctor of theology degree on marriage and the family, and has been a faculty lecturer at the Institute in Warsaw since 1987. The workshops are based on the teachings of the Church, including the teachings of St. Pope Paul VI and St. Pope John Paul II.

Two concurrent programs will take place the weekend of Feb. 24-26: Program 1 (I+You) begins Saturday with Mass at 8 a.m. and ends Sunday with Mass at 3 p.m. Those who have already completed Program 1 join Program 2 (We+Family) Friday evening to Sunday.
